Ball mills are used in many industries to grind coarse material into a finer powder A ball mill typically consists of a horizontal cylinder partly filled with steel balls that rotates on its axis imparting a tumbling and cascading action to the balls In cement manufac ture clinker is fed into the mill and is crushed by the impact of the nbsp

Wound Rotor Motors The wound rotor motors are normally used in loads with high inertia or high resistive torque at startup They are also used when starting current limitations are present in the power supply system They are used to drive loads such as ball mills cement mills fans exhaust fans shredders and rolling nbsp
